The Role of Diesel Oil Fired Incinerators

Diesel oil fired incinerators are a popular choice for healthcare facilities due to their high temperature and efficient combustion of medical and hazardous waste. These incinerators are designed to handle a wide range of waste materials, including pathological waste, infectious waste, and chemical waste. By fully burning the waste at high temperatures, diesel oil fired incinerators can reduce the volume of waste and minimize the risk of contamination.

Benefits of Using Diesel Oil Fired Incinerators

There are several benefits to using diesel oil fired incinerators for healthcare facility waste management:

  • Efficient waste reduction: Diesel oil fired incinerators can reduce the volume of waste by up to 90%, minimizing the amount of waste that needs to be stored and transported.
  • High-temperature combustion: The high temperatures reached in diesel oil fired incinerators ensure complete destruction of infectious agents and hazardous chemicals, reducing the risk of disease transmission and environmental contamination.
  • Compliance with regulations: Many countries have strict regulations regarding the disposal of medical waste, and diesel oil fired incinerators are designed to meet these regulatory requirements.
  • Cost-effective: While the initial investment in diesel oil fired incinerators may be high, the long-term cost savings from reduced waste volumes and compliance with regulations make them a cost-effective waste management solution.

Challenges and Considerations

While diesel oil fired incinerators offer numerous benefits, healthcare facilities must also consider the environmental impact of incineration. Emissions from incinerators can contribute to air pollution and climate change, so it is essential to carefully monitor and control these emissions to minimize their impact.
